Webster Technique Certification

The Webster Technique is a specific chiropractic sacral analysis and adjustment. Its purpose is to reduce the effects of SI joint dysfunction and balance the pelvis, improving the function of the pelvis, the supporting muscles and ligaments, and the nervous system throughout pregnancy.

When the sacrum is misaligned, it creates tension in the uterine ligaments that can restrict the space available for the growing baby, contributing to pain, discomfort, and sub-optimal fetal positioning. By correcting this misalignment, we allow the uterus to function more symmetrically and the baby to move more freely.

Webster Certification requires specific training, examination, and ongoing education. Both Dr. Emily and Dr. Bailee are Webster Technique Certified, meaning every pregnant patient receives expert-level pelvic care, not general adjustments.

Perinatal Certification

Perinatal Certification through the International Chiropractic Pediatric Association (ICPA) is the highest level of specialized training available for chiropractic care during the perinatal period, covering preconception through postpartum. It goes far beyond Webster Technique.

Perinatal Certified chiropractors understand the hormonal cascade of relaxin and its effect on joint stability, the neurological demands of a growing uterus and baby on the maternal nervous system, the biomechanics of labor and how pelvic alignment affects its progression, and the postpartum realignment process that begins immediately after birth.

Why Chiropractic Care
During Pregnancy Matters.

Pregnancy puts extraordinary demand on your body. As your center of gravity shifts, your pelvis widens, and your ligaments loosen, your spine and nervous system are working harder thane ever to keep up. 

When the pelvis is misaligned or the nervous system is under stress, it can lead to discomfort, tension, and complications that affect both you and your baby. Chiropractic care during pregnancy with a trained provider helps restore pelvic balance, reduce nerve interference, and support your body's ability to adapt through every trimester.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is chiropractic care safe during pregnancy?

Yes. As Perinatal Certified Chiropractors, we use gentle, pregnancy-specific techniques and are certified in the Webster Technique through the ICPA. Chiropractic is widely recognized as safe throughout all trimesters.

When should I start seeing a chiropractor during pregnancy?

 

You can begin at any stage. Many patients start in the first trimester for nervous system support, while others come in the second or third trimester when discomfort increases. The earlier you start, the more time your body has to adapt.

How often should I get adjusted while pregnant?

Frequency depends on your individual needs. Some patients benefit from weekly visits, while others come biweekly. We'll recommend a schedule based on your assessment.

Can chiropractic help with a shorter labor?

 

Research suggests that women who receive regular chiropractic care during pregnancy may experience shorter labor times and fewer interventions. Pelvic balance and nervous system function both play a role in how efficiently labor progresses.

Do you offer postpartum care?

 

Absolutely. Postpartum chiropractic is a core part of what we do. We support recovery, realignment, and the physical transition into life with a newborn.
